What Are These Bugs on My Computer?

Introduction

Discovering that strange bugs have infested your computer can be frustrating and worrisome. Whether you're dealing with performance issues, unexpected pop-ups, or frequent crashes, identifying the root cause can feel like a daunting task. This blog aims to shed light on the different types of computer bugs, their symptoms, and how to diagnose and resolve them effectively. By the end, you'll also learn preventive measures to keep your computer running smoothly and bug-free.

what are these bugs on my computer

Various Types of Computer Bugs

Understanding the types of bugs that can affect your computer is the first step toward tackling them effectively. These bugs can generally be categorized into three main types: software bugs, hardware bugs, and security bugs.

Software Bugs

Software bugs are anomalies or flaws within a computer program. They often occur due to coding errors, which can result in unexpected behaviors or system crashes. Common indicators include applications freezing, slow performance, and unexpected error messages. Debugging tools and software updates usually remedy these issues.

Hardware Bugs

Hardware bugs are issues related to physical components of your computer, such as your hard drive, RAM, or motherboard. Symptoms might include strange noises from the hard drive, frequent system crashes, or failure to boot properly. Handling hardware issues often requires physical testing and replacement of faulty components.

Security Bugs

Security bugs pose significant risks as they can compromise your data and system security. These bugs are often exploited by malware, viruses, and hackers. Signs include unauthorized access, data breaches, and frequent suspicious pop-ups. Installing reliable security software and performing regular scans can effectively mitigate these threats.

Signs and Symptoms Your Computer has Bugs

Recognizing the signs that your computer may have bugs is crucial for timely troubleshooting. Early diagnosis can prevent minor problems from escalating into major issues.

Performance Issues

One of the most common indicators of a bug is a noticeable decline in your computer's performance. This could manifest as slow processing speeds, unresponsive applications, and prolonged boot times. Performance issues usually suggest software or hardware bugs.

Unexpected Pop-ups and Alerts

Frequent pop-ups and alerts, especially those warning you of system errors or security threats, are telltale signs of bugs. Legitimate software rarely prompts users with unsolicited alerts, so continuous pop-ups could indicate a serious issue that needs immediate attention.

Frequent Crashes

If your computer crashes regularly or displays the infamous 'Blue Screen of Death,' you're likely dealing with severe bugs. Frequent crashes can be results of both hardware malfunctions and critical software errors, requiring prompt diagnosis and repair.

How to Identify and Diagnose Bugs on Your Computer

After recognizing the symptoms, the next step is diagnosing the issue to find the most effective solution. Here are some practical methods to identify and diagnose bugs on your computer.

Running Diagnostic Tools

Diagnostic tools can help pinpoint the exact nature of the problem. Programs like Windows Diagnostic Tool, MacOS's Disk Utility, and third-party software offer comprehensive scans that detect inconsistencies and potential issues. Regular use of these tools ensures early detection of bugs.

Checking System and Event Logs

System and event logs provide detailed records of your computer's activities. These logs are invaluable when diagnosing bugs. Errors and warnings logged by your system can reveal underlying issues. Access these logs via your system's Event Viewer (Windows) or Console (Mac).

Monitoring System Performance

Monitoring your system’s performance can also help diagnose bugs. Tools such as Task Manager (Windows) and Activity Monitor (Mac) can track CPU and memory usage, helping you identify programs or processes that are causing performance issues. Regular monitoring can highlight irregular activity and pinpoint problematic bugs.

Effective Methods to Fix Common Bugs

Fixing bugs effectively requires a strategy tailored to the specific type of bug affecting your computer. Here are methods to address software, hardware, and security bugs.

Fixing Software Bugs

  1. Update Software: Always ensure your software is up to date. Developers frequently release patches to fix known bugs.
  2. Reinstall Programs: If updating doesn’t help, consider reinstalling problematic software. This can eliminate any corrupt files causing the issue.
  3. Use Debugging Tools: Utilize built-in or third-party debugging tools to identify and remove programming errors.

Addressing Hardware Issues

  1. Run Hardware Diagnostics: Use diagnostic tools to test your computer’s hardware components.
  2. Replace Faulty Components: Identify and replace components that are malfunctioning, such as RAM, hard drives, or power supplies.
  3. Consult Professionals: If hardware issues persist, consult a professional technician for thorough inspection and repair.

Security Bug Resolution

  1. Install Security Software: Use reputable antivirus and anti-malware programs to scan and remove threats.
  2. Run Regular Scans: Perform consistent security scans to catch and eliminate malware before they cause damage.
  3. Update Security Patches: Regularly update your system’s security patches to protect against new vulnerabilities.

Prevention Tips to Avoid Future Bugs

Adopting preventive measures is key to maintaining a bug-free computer. Here are some best practices to keep your system running smoothly.

Regular Software Updates

Keep your operating system and applications up to date. Regular updates often include bug fixes and improve system stability. Enabling automatic updates can ensure you don’t miss crucial patches.

Reliable Security Software

Invest in high-quality security software to safeguard your computer against malware and viruses. Regular scans and real-time protection are essential for maintaining system security.

Best Practices for System Maintenance

Routine maintenance tasks such as disk cleanup, defragmentation, and removing unused applications can significantly reduce the likelihood of bugs. Regularly backup important data to minimize the risk of data loss.

Conclusion

Identifying and resolving computer bugs requires a proactive approach. By understanding the different types of bugs, recognizing their symptoms, and employing effective diagnostic and repair methods, you can keep your computer in optimal condition. Don’t forget to follow preventive measures to minimize future risks and ensure a smoother computing experience.

Frequently Asked Questions

What should I do if my computer keeps crashing?

If your computer keeps crashing, start by running diagnostic tools and checking system logs to identify any errors. Ensure your software and drivers are up-to-date. If the issue persists, it may be a hardware problem requiring professional inspection.

How often should I run a security scan on my computer?

It’s recommended to run a security scan at least once a week. Real-time protection should be enabled at all times, and a deep scan should be performed monthly to catch any hidden threats.

Can hardware issues cause software bugs?

Yes, hardware issues can sometimes result in software bugs. For instance, faulty RAM or a failing hard drive can cause software to malfunction or crash. Ensure hardware components are in good working condition to avoid such problems.